The latest announcement is out from Sprintex Limited ( (AU:SIX) ).
Sprintex Limited has notified the market of the issue of 1,075,000 unquoted convertible notes effective 1 May 2026. The new securities form part of a previously announced transaction and will not be quoted on the ASX, indicating the company is using private, structured funding rather than public equity to meet its capital needs.
This move adjusts Sprintex’s capital mix through additional debt-linked instruments, which may help conserve equity while providing access to fresh funds. The issuance of unlisted convertible notes also signals targeted funding arrangements with specific investors, potentially affecting future dilution and the company’s balance sheet structure over time.
More about Sprintex Limited
Sprintex Limited is an Australian-listed company trading on the ASX under the code SIX. The business operates in the technology and engineering space, with its capital structure including various equity and debt instruments such as convertible notes, reflecting a focus on flexible funding to support its operations and growth plans.
